  • Sunday Morning

    Each Sunday Morning, Kidventure holds programming for all kids (babies – 5th grade), where they can attend Kidventure at 8:10 , 9:20, or 11 am! Our time together consists of a Bible story, games and interaction, crafts, a memory verse, and more!

    Your kids will always be welcomed by dedicated, friendly folks who do everything possible to help bring smiles (we’ve also been known to make bribes using Goldfish crackers), and who are background checked for their safety. Our leaders are called Guides as they help guide kids on their faith journey!

  • Club 54

    Club 54 meets every Sunday and offers a discussion-based curriculum that is tailored to 4th-5th graders in their unique season of life.
    Additionally, Club 54 holds events throughout the year and a Foundations class for 5th graders that helps them explore their faith in Jesus.

  • Events

    During the year, we host a collection of events for kids and families! Each Easter, we host ‘The Hunt,’ and each summer, we host a week-long summer day camp called ‘Adventure Camp.’

  • Next Gen Trail Guide

    We’ve created the NextGen Trail Guide, a six-step journey, to assist parents in raising kids who have a faith in God that they will take with them into adulthood. Along the trail are Mile Markers—or special events—where parents and kids learn together and commemorate these key moments. We will also provide resources for the seasons between Mile Markers to inform you of the faith skills that your kids are learning in Kidventure and Youth and equip you with tools for home.
